(This note does not form part of the Regulations)
These Regulations make provision for the arrangements for placementof children by local authorities, voluntary organisations and personscarrying on registered children’s homes. These placements are withfoster parents, in community homes, voluntary children’s homes orregistered children’s homes and under other arrangements (but not in ahome provided in accordance with arrangements made by the Secretary ofState under section 82(5) of the Children Act 1989).
The Regulations make provision for the application of theregulations (regulation 2); the making of arrangements for accommodationand maintenance of and promotion of the welfare of children (regulation3); the considerations to be given on making the arrangements and exceptin a care case the contents of those arrangements (regulation 4);notification of the arrangements (regulation 5); the arrangements forcontact in respect of children placed by voluntary organisations or in aregistered children’s home (regulation 6); the health requirements(regulation 7); establishment of records (regulation 8); the retentionand confidentiality of records (regulation 9); registers of relevantinformation (regulation 10); the access by guardians ad litem to recordsand registers (regulation 11); arrangements made between localauthorities and other authorities for carrying out responsibilities inrespect of those arrangements on their behalf (regulation 12) andshort-term placements (regulation 13).
